The in vivo studies were carried out on 25 male Wistar rats, divided into 5 diet groups, each of 5. During
30 days of the experiment the rats of all 5 groups were fed basal diet (BD), which included wheat starch,
casein, soybean oil, vitamin and mineral mixtures. The rats of the Control group were fed only the BD. The BD
of the other 4 groups was supplemented with 1% of nonoxidized cholesterol (NOC) (Chol group), 1% of NOC in
each group and 5% of lyophilized fruits: durian (Chol/Durian), snake fruit (Chol/Snake), mangosteen (Chol/
Mangosteen). After the experiment diets supplemented with exotic fruits significantly hindered the rise in
plasma lipids and hindered the decrease in the plasma antioxidant activity. In conclusion, the contents of
bioactive compounds and the antioxidant potential are relatively high in the studied fruits and varied among
them depending on the extraction procedure. FT-IR and 3D-FL can be used as additional tools for identification
and comparison of bioactive compounds. Supplementation of diets with exotic fruits positively affects plasma
lipid profile and antioxidant activity in rats fed cholesterol-containing diets
